机器视觉深度学习应用场景:如何区分与优化
标题:机器视觉深度学习应用场景:如何区分与优化
一、机器视觉深度学习概述
随着深度学习技术的飞速发展,机器视觉领域也迎来了新的变革。机器视觉深度学习通过模拟人脑神经网络结构,实现对图像的自动识别和分析。相较于传统机器视觉技术,深度学习在复杂场景下的识别精度和泛化能力有了显著提升。
二、应用场景分类
1. 面部识别
在安防、金融等领域,面部识别技术已广泛应用。深度学习通过分析人脸特征,实现快速、准确的识别。例如,在地铁站,通过面部识别技术,可以实现对进出站的旅客进行身份验证,提高通行效率。
2. 产品检测 在制造业中,深度学习技术可用于产品检测,提高生产效率和产品质量。通过对产品图像的深度学习分析,可以自动识别缺陷、次品,实现智能化的质量控制。
3. 视频监控 深度学习在视频监控领域的应用越来越广泛。通过对视频流进行深度学习分析,可以实现智能化的异常行为检测、车辆识别等功能,提高安全防护水平。
三、应用场景区别
1. 面部识别与产品检测
面部识别技术主要针对人脸图像进行分析,对背景和光照等环境因素要求较高。而产品检测则更关注产品的表面特征和缺陷,对环境因素要求相对较低。
2. 视频监控与安防 视频监控主要针对实时视频流进行分析,关注的是动态场景。而安防领域则更关注静态场景,如门禁、巡更等,对深度学习模型的要求有所不同。
四、优化策略
1. 数据质量
在深度学习应用中,数据质量是关键。通过提高数据质量和多样性,可以有效提升模型的泛化能力。
2. 模型优化 针对不同的应用场景,选择合适的深度学习模型和参数设置。例如,在面部识别领域,可以使用卷积神经网络(CNN)进行特征提取;在产品检测领域,可以使用目标检测算法,如Faster R-CNN等。
3. 硬件加速 深度学习模型在训练和推理过程中需要大量的计算资源。通过使用GPU等硬件加速设备,可以显著提高模型的运行效率。
总结 机器视觉深度学习在各个领域都有广泛的应用。了解不同应用场景的特点,有助于更好地选择和优化深度学习模型。在实际应用中,要注重数据质量、模型优化和硬件加速,以实现深度学习技术的最佳效果。